Richard currently resides at 2214 Wheatland Ter #23, Freeport, Il 61032. Richard has previously lived in Bayfield, Pagosa Springs and Chimney Rock. Richard has reached the age of 95 years. Richard has listed phone number: (815) 232-9472. The birth year was listed as 1929.